How they compare
Guinea currently reports 117,416 against 116,035 in Namibia, a difference of 1,381.
Across all 8 years both countries report, Guinea has been ahead every year.
Guinea ranks 132nd and Namibia ranks 134th of 231 countries.
Guinea has averaged higher in every one of the 4 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Guinea | Namibia |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1990s | 589,063 | 118,006 | 471,056 | Guinea |
| 2000s | 396,747 | 121,447 | 275,300 | Guinea |
| 2010s | 152,710 | 102,722 | 49,988 | Guinea |
| 2020s | 119,426 | 112,713 | 6,714 | Guinea |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
